part of speech: |
noun |
definition: |
a jointed mechanical device in the shape of a parallelogram with styluses that enables one to create copies of drawings, diagrams, maps, and the like to any desired scale.
|
|
derivations: |
pantographic (adj.), pantographically (adv.), pantographer (n.), pantography (n.) |
